hey guys
i have a TS and im having trouble trying to load/save the extra 16mb samples found in the download section....
do i need them or does it already come with the triton studio??..im really confused
i was wondering too if that is the missing Int-E bank on the demo songs that the KORG says it here
"does not include the 16MB of samples that were used to create the original demo songs, or the sequencer data for those songs."
any help will be appreciated....thanx alot |

Hello
All you really need is the PCG file. All the other files are only the demo samples and sequences that came with the keyboard. The demo samples are not new instruments, they are just recordings used in the demo songs.
